The Evolution of Container Handling

Historically, ports relied on conventional methods for container handling, often involving labor-intensive processes and the use of mobile cranes(козловой кран на рельсах). However, the advent of Rail Mounted Gantry Cranes has marked a paradigm shift. These cranes are designed to move on a fixed rail system, offering a level of precision and efficiency that is transforming the face of port logistics.

Unprecedented Speed and Precision

Rail Mounted Gantry Cranes are engineered for speed and precision in container handling. Their ability to traverse along predefined tracks enables rapid movements between container stacks. This results in significantly reduced loading and unloading times for vessels, optimizing the overall turnaround time and boosting port efficiency. The precise positioning capabilities of RMG cranes also minimize the risk of accidents and damages, contributing to a safer and more reliable operation.

Spatial Efficiency and Flexibility

Rail Mounted Gantry Cranes are known for their spatial efficiency. By operating on a rail system, they can cover a large area within the port without requiring excessive ground space. This spatial efficiency translates to a higher density of containers in the storage yard, optimizing the utilization of available land. Additionally, the modular design of RMG cranes allows for flexibility in adapting to evolving port layouts and requirements, ensuring scalability and future-proofing port infrastructure.

Challenges and Investments

While the benefits of RMG cranes are undeniable, their implementation is not without challenges. The initial investment in the infrastructure required for the rail system and the acquisition of the cranes themselves can be substantial. However, ports worldwide are recognizing the long-term gains and are increasingly making strategic investments in RMG technology. Governments and financial institutions are providing support through grants and incentives, acknowledging the crucial role these cranes play in enhancing national and regional trade capabilities.
